Output 76e322aabeff1f929258e2f526d881a1e0911e026960f737788c173b94050852:1

value
2821884963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d8628b0080bb19b8960e9d5cb716d0ad685852f OP_EQUAL
address
2MwPw7SdCthwHEKd3fVSxVJnMkBmY45Zg4R
transaction
76e322aabeff1f929258e2f526d881a1e0911e026960f737788c173b94050852